Parrot Price Overview
When considering including a parrot to your household, it's vital to comprehend the cost range associated with different types. Below is a table summarizing typical prices for different popular parrot species. Note that prices can vary based on place, breeder credibility, and whether the bird is hand-tamed or has specific genetic traits (e.g., color Pflege Von Graupapageien mutations).
Parrot SpeciesTypical Price (GBP)Lifespan (Years)Size (inches)Budgerigar (Budgie)₤ 15 - ₤ 1005 - 107 - 10Cockatiel₤ 50 - ₤ 15010 - 1512 - 14Lovebird₤ 40 - ₤ 10010 - 155 - 7Quaker Parrot₤ 200 - ₤ 80015 - 3010 - 11Conure₤ 200 - ₤ 70020 - 3010 - 12African Grey Parrot₤ 1,000 - ₤ 3,00050 - 6012 - 14Amazon Parrot₤ 500 - ₤ 1,50025 - 5012 - 14Macaw₤ 1,000 - ₤ 3,00030 - 5020 - 40Factors Influencing Parrot Prices
Species: The type of the parrot considerably impacts its rate. Rare species tend to be more expensive, while typical breeds like budgies and cockatiels are usually more inexpensive.

Age: Young parrots, especially those that are hand-fed, typically command greater prices compared to older birds. Juveniles are usually easier to train and bond with.

Color Mutations: Certain color Kaufen Graupapagei variations or anomalies can greatly increase the cost. For instance, a typical blue parakeet may be priced lower than a rare opaline or graupapagei zu verkaufen lutino variety.

Breeder vs. Pet Store: Purchasing a parrot from a trustworthy breeder typically comes at a higher cost than purchasing from a pet store, but breeders typically provide better health assurances and background on the bird's lineage.

Tameness: Birds that are hand-tamed or trained to communicate with people will be more pricey than those that are not. Tame birds are normally more social and can be more enjoyable buddies.

Place: Prices can vary by area. Birds might be more costly in metropolitan areas compared to rural areas due to require and accessibility.
Extra Costs of Parrot Ownership
In addition to the preliminary cost of acquiring a parrot, new owners ought to understand continuous expenses related to parrot care. Below is a breakdown of prospective costs related to parrot ownership:
Expense CategoryApproximated Annual Cost (GBP)Food₤ 200 - ₤ 500Cage and Equipment₤ 150 - ₤ 500 (one-time)Veterinary Care₤ 100 - ₤ 300Toys and Enrichment₤ 50 - ₤ 200Insurance (optional)₤ 200 - ₤ 500Various (grooming, etc)₤ 50 - ₤ 100Food
A parrot's diet plan mainly consists of pellets, seeds, fruits, and veggies. The diet differs by types, but owners should budget plan ₤ 200 to ₤ 500 every year for top quality food.
Cage and Equipment
The initial expense of an appropriate cage and essential equipment (perches, toys, food and water dishes) can vary from ₤ 150 to ₤ 500, depending on the size and quality. Many owners likewise buy additional toys and sets down to keep their birds stimulated.
Veterinary Care
Regular veterinary care is needed for all pet birds. Yearly check-ups, vaccinations, and emergency care can amount to ₤ 100 to ₤ 300, depending on the bird's health and the services required.
Toys and Enrichment
Parrots are intelligent and curious animals that require psychological stimulation. A budget of ₤ 50 to ₤ 200 annual for toys and other enrichment activities can avoid dullness and encourage total well-being.
Insurance coverage
While not obligatory, some owners choose family pet insurance to cover unexpected veterinary expenditures, which can range from ₤ 200 to ₤ 500 annually.
Miscellaneous Expenses
Grooming, periodic boarding, and other miscellaneous expenditures may likewise emerge, costing an additional ₤ 50 to ₤ 100 a year.
Often Asked Questions (FAQ)1. What is the most inexpensive parrot to buy?
Budgerigars (budgies) are generally the most affordable parrots, with costs varying from ₤ 15 to ₤ 100.
2. Are parrots expensive to take care of?
Yes, owning a parrot can be costly due to their food, housing, veterinary care, and Graupapagei zucht enrichment needs.
3. The length of time do parrots live?
Parrot life expectancies differ by species; smaller sized parrots like budgies might live 5 to 10 years, while larger types like macaws can live 30 to 50 years.
4. Can I discover totally free or low-cost parrots?
Some people may rehome parrots for numerous factors. Regional shelters or rescue groups might also provide lower-cost adoption costs.
5. What should I think about before buying a parrot?
Before buying a parrot, consider its lifespan, care requirements, social needs, and whether you have the time and resources to supply an ideal environment.
